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
428575 20 58 3343
74555537 3134467920
74555537 3134467920
751999317 743 932
All about undefined
Interested in learning more?
74555537 3134467920
751999317 743 932
See more
7230 7180708874
67910 11 757814623 81943188
See more
6364 782
473 76113 555313 890
See more